Eaglercraft exists in a bit of a legal gray area. While the code is a port, it uses Minecraft's assets. Microsoft has issued takedowns in the past, which is why the project frequently moves to different URLs. As a player, you aren't doing anything illegal by playing it, but it is always recommended to support Mojang by purchasing the official game if you have the means. Conclusion

: This is the simplest way to jump in. You can find various community-maintained websites that host the Eaglercraft client. One frequently mentioned official demo URL is https://g.deev.is/eaglercraft/ . Simply navigate to a trusted URL, and the game world will load right there in your browser tab. You can enter a username and start playing in single-player or seek out a multiplayer server. This method is ideal for players who want instant access without saving anything to their device.
